An instrument designed to venture healthcare bills over an outlined interval. It sometimes incorporates elements equivalent to age, well being standing, and anticipated inflation charges within the healthcare sector. As an illustration, a person nearing retirement would possibly make use of this device to estimate potential out-of-pocket medical funds throughout their post-employment years, aiding in monetary planning.

Such estimations are helpful for retirement preparation, insurance coverage protection evaluation, and long-term care planning. Traditionally, people relied on generalized inflation information for projecting these prices. Nevertheless, because of the particular inflation patterns throughout the healthcare trade, these common estimations typically show inaccurate. Specialised instruments supply extra exact projections by incorporating health-specific inflation fashions and private well being information.

3. Inflation Charges

Inflation charges characterize a pivotal think about calculating future medical expenditures. The constant enhance in the price of healthcare providers and prescribed drugs necessitates an intensive consideration of inflation when projecting monetary wants.

  • Medical CPI vs. Basic CPI

    The Medical Care Shopper Worth Index (CPI) typically outpaces the overall CPI, reflecting the disproportionate enhance in healthcare prices relative to different items and providers. A device should make the most of the Medical Care CPI, or a extra granular inflation charge particular to healthcare, quite than the overall CPI, to provide moderately correct projections. For instance, if common inflation averages 2% yearly, whereas medical inflation averages 4%, utilizing the previous will underestimate future medical prices.

  • Affect on Insurance coverage Premiums

    Inflation instantly impacts insurance coverage premiums. Insurers modify premiums to replicate rising healthcare prices, thereby impacting the general expenditure on healthcare. The device ought to account for anticipated premium will increase pushed by medical inflation, both by incorporating historic premium inflation traits or using projected inflation charges for the insurance coverage sector. Failure to include premium inflation can result in a considerable underestimation of whole healthcare spending. As an illustration, a retiree on a hard and fast earnings could discover that rising premiums devour a bigger share of their earnings if premium inflation shouldn’t be adequately thought-about.

  • Technological Developments

    The introduction of latest medical applied sciences and prescribed drugs continuously drives up healthcare prices. Whereas these developments typically enhance affected person outcomes, in addition they contribute to inflationary pressures throughout the healthcare sector. A complete device ought to take into account the impression of anticipated technological developments and their related prices on future medical expenditures. The introduction of revolutionary however costly most cancers therapies, for instance, can considerably enhance remedy prices and impression total projections.

  • Service-Particular Inflation

    Inflation charges can range considerably throughout totally different healthcare providers. As an illustration, the price of hospital providers could inflate at a special charge than the price of prescribed drugs or doctor visits. A classy device would possibly incorporate service-specific inflation charges to generate extra correct projections. If prescription drug prices are projected to inflate at a better charge than hospital providers, the device ought to replicate this differential to supply a extra nuanced estimate of future bills.

In abstract, the accuracy of those projections hinges on the meticulous incorporation of related inflation metrics. By differentiating between common and medical CPI, accounting for the impression on insurance coverage premiums, and acknowledging the price implications of technological developments and service-specific inflation, the device can present extra sensible estimates of future monetary obligations associated to healthcare.

4. Protection Choices

The collection of healthcare protection considerably influences the accuracy of projecting future medical expenditures. Totally different protection plans supply various ranges of monetary safety, which instantly impression potential out-of-pocket bills. Understanding the nuances of every choice is essential for a practical monetary forecast.

  • Plan Deductibles and Out-of-Pocket Maximums

    The deductible represents the quantity a person should pay earlier than insurance coverage protection begins. The next deductible typically interprets to decrease month-to-month premiums however will increase the potential for bigger out-of-pocket prices within the occasion of medical wants. The out-of-pocket most is the entire quantity a person can pay for coated providers in a given yr. These parameters instantly have an effect on the monetary publicity and should be precisely mirrored within the projections. As an illustration, a person with a high-deductible plan could expertise decrease annual premiums however face substantial prices if a significant medical occasion happens.

  • Copayments and Coinsurance

    Copayments are mounted quantities paid for particular providers, equivalent to physician visits or prescribed drugs. Coinsurance represents a share of the price a person pays after assembly the deductible. These cost-sharing mechanisms affect the entire out-of-pocket bills and should be thought-about within the estimations. For instance, a plan with a $30 copay for every physician go to will end in predictable prices for routine care, whereas a plan with 20% coinsurance would require the person to pay a share of bigger medical payments.

  • Community Restrictions and Supplier Selections

    Many insurance policy have community restrictions, limiting protection to particular suppliers and hospitals. Out-of-network care sometimes leads to larger prices or might not be coated in any respect. The provision of most well-liked suppliers and the potential want for out-of-network providers must be factored into the calculations. A person residing in a rural space with restricted in-network specialists could face larger prices if specialist care is required.

  • Prescription Drug Protection

    Prescription drug prices characterize a good portion of healthcare expenditures, significantly for people with continual circumstances. Insurance coverage typically have formularies, which listing the medication coated and their related copayments or coinsurance. The sort and price of medicines required, together with the plan’s formulary, affect projected bills. A person requiring costly specialty drugs will expertise considerably totally different out-of-pocket prices relying on the plan’s prescription drug protection.

The collection of protection choices has a big impact on an estimation. Correct estimations might be made by accounting for variables in a device.

Mitigating Future Medical Value Uncertainties

This part outlines methods for minimizing potential monetary pressure stemming from unexpected healthcare expenditures, supplementing insights derived from a “future medical value calculator”.

Tip 1: Maximize Well being Financial savings Account (HSA) Contributions: People enrolled in high-deductible well being plans ought to absolutely make the most of HSA contribution limits. These accounts supply a triple tax benefit: contributions are tax-deductible, earnings develop tax-free, and withdrawals for certified medical bills are tax-free. An HSA can function a devoted fund for healthcare wants.

Tip 2: Consider Lengthy-Time period Care Insurance coverage: The prices related to long-term care might be substantial. Assessing the potential want for long-term care insurance coverage is prudent, significantly given the rising prices of assisted residing and nursing house amenities. Insurance policies must be evaluated primarily based on profit ranges, elimination intervals, and inflation riders.

Tip 3: Think about Supplemental Insurance coverage: Supplemental insurance coverage insurance policies, equivalent to these protecting particular sicknesses (e.g., most cancers) or accidents, can present further monetary safety in opposition to sudden medical occasions. The advantages of those insurance policies must be weighed in opposition to their premiums, contemplating particular person danger elements.

Tip 4: Prioritize Preventive Care: Constant adherence to preventive care pointers, together with common screenings and vaccinations, can mitigate the danger of growing pricey medical circumstances. Early detection and intervention typically result in extra favorable well being outcomes and decrease total remedy prices.

Tip 5: Preserve a Wholesome Life-style: Life-style decisions, together with weight-reduction plan, train, and avoidance of tobacco, considerably impression well being outcomes and related medical bills. Adopting and sustaining wholesome habits can cut back the chance of growing continual circumstances.

Tip 6: Usually Evaluate Insurance coverage Protection: Insurance coverage wants evolve over time. Periodic overview of protection ranges, deductibles, and coverage phrases is important to make sure sufficient safety. Adjustments in well being standing or household circumstances could necessitate changes to insurance coverage protection.

Tip 7: Incorporate Healthcare Prices Into Retirement Projections: Healthcare bills must be a distinguished element of retirement monetary planning. Underestimating these prices can jeopardize long-term monetary safety. A “future medical value calculator” can facilitate this integration.
